Early Life and Career Beginnings

Michael Voss, a name synonymous with Australian rules football, has an intriguing journey. Let's dive into some fascinating facts about his early life and career beginnings.

  1. Born in Traralgon, Victoria: Michael Voss was born on July 7, 1975, in Traralgon, Victoria, Australia. His family later moved to Queensland, where his football career took off.

  2. Junior Football Star: Voss showcased his football talent early on, playing for the Morningside Panthers in the QAFL. His skills quickly caught the attention of scouts.

  3. AFL Debut at 17: At just 17 years old, Voss made his debut for the Brisbane Bears in 1992. His performance hinted at the greatness to come.

Rise to Prominence

Voss's career trajectory saw a meteoric rise as he became one of the most respected players in the AFL. Here are some key moments from his rise to prominence.

  1. Captain at 21: In 1997, Voss was named captain of the Brisbane Lions at the age of 21, making him one of the youngest captains in AFL history.

  2. Brownlow Medal Winner: In 1996, Voss won the prestigious Brownlow Medal, awarded to the AFL's best and fairest player. This solidified his status as a top-tier player.

  3. Three-Peat Premierships: Under Voss's leadership, the Brisbane Lions won three consecutive AFL premierships in 2001, 2002, and 2003. This achievement is a testament to his exceptional leadership and skill.

Personal Achievements and Records

Michael Voss's career is decorated with numerous personal achievements and records. Let's explore some of these remarkable feats.

  1. Five-Time All-Australian: Voss was selected as an All-Australian five times during his career, highlighting his consistent excellence on the field.

  2. Leigh Matthews Trophy: In 2002, Voss won the Leigh Matthews Trophy, awarded to the AFL Players Association's Most Valuable Player (MVP).

  3. Brisbane Lions Best and Fairest: Voss won the Brisbane Lions' Best and Fairest award five times, further cementing his legacy within the club.

Coaching Career

After retiring as a player, Voss transitioned into coaching, where he continued to make an impact on the AFL.

  1. Brisbane Lions Coach: Voss became the head coach of the Brisbane Lions in 2009. His tenure as coach lasted until 2013, during which he aimed to instill the same winning culture he experienced as a player.

  2. Assistant Coaching Roles: Following his stint as head coach, Voss took on assistant coaching roles with other AFL clubs, including the Port Adelaide Football Club.
